One of the standout features of the Delta Amex Reserve is the ability to earn up to $240 annually (or $20 monthly) in statement credits for dining at eligible restaurants that participate in the Resy reservations system. Unlike many credit cards that require specific actions to unlock benefits, the Resy dining credit can be earned quite easily. You don’t even need to make a reservation through Resy; simply paying your bill at a restaurant listed on Resy with your Delta Reserve Amex is sufficient.

If you’re not in a major city, don’t worry. You can still take advantage of this benefit by planning ahead. I recommend reviewing the list of Resy restaurants at the beginning of each month to identify potential dining opportunities. If you have upcoming travel plans, check the Resy app or website for restaurants at your destination and add one to your itinerary.

Finding Resy-affiliated restaurants is straightforward. You can search for nearby options using the Resy website or app, where you can either make a reservation or simply walk in. Just remember to pay with your eligible Amex card to earn the credit.

When used consistently, the Resy statement credit can add up to $240 in savings each year. Combine that with up to $120 in annual ride-hailing credits and a Delta Stays statement credit worth up to $200, and you’re looking at $560 in potential savings—just shy of the $650 annual fee for the Delta Reserve Amex.

Considering the card’s additional benefits, such as the annual companion certificate, 15 Delta Sky Club visits, and free checked bags, it’s easy to see how one can derive significant value from this card.
